Norwood City Health Department

Norwood conducts Life Skills, a school-based prevention program designed to significantly reduce the initiation of alcohol, tobacco and drug use among middle school students. Targeted to Norwood Youth, this program helps to strengthen communication skills, provides updated information about alcohol, tobacco, and other drugs, and gives the students an opportunity to discuss topics of concern.
